Seems like Selena Gomez is using her Instagram to share the truth and reveal all her secrets probably with her new music album.
The 22-year-old singer recently shared some cryptic message with her fans which included a photo of flowers near the phrase "I want to claim my own name," reported E! Online.
The 'Slow Down' hit-maker captioned the picture addressing the rumors about her, "Sometimes I get frustrated when I hear lies about who I am. The Internet is meant to keep you updated but it just takes old news and freezes it like it's now."
The singer added that her fans had watched her in pain through her music and she was more than excited to show let the truth and all the secrets that she has been keeping out.
The 'Spring Breaker' actress, who released her last album 'Stars Dance' in 2013, claims that this would be her best work.
According to Gomez's manager the singer will come out with her new album this summer.
